abstract | - A bionic myoelectric arm prosthesis was utilized by Venom Snake in 1984. The prosthesis replaced his left arm, as it had been lost in the aftermath of the Ground Zeroes Incident in 1975, although he was originally fitted with a simpler prosthesis. The newer arm was fitted shortly after his escape from the hospital in which he had spent nine years in a coma. The arm was designed and maintained by a Soviet bionics engineer. Specifically designed for Venom Snake, the arm was red in its default color (although depending on the arm's current function, the arm can also be colored yellow [Stun Arm], blue with orange fingers and silver fingertips [Hand of Jehuty], gray [Rocket Arm], and black [Blast Arm], as well as carrying custom colors of silver and gold) and had more elegance than a real arm. It could be customized to include new gadgets and colors, including an upgradable battery that could deliver 120 volts to knock an enemy unconscious, a missile-based function where the arm would be launched from the stump and proceeded to be guided towards an enemy to take them out from afar, and a wisp-based function that would allow capture of various enemy personnel and prisoners from a far via targetting. The latter function is implied to have been developed due to Diamond Dogs capturing and researching the Legendary Iblis Jehuty. The second function could also use its explosive fumes to knock an enemy out cold if the arm remained attached, and was equipped with a miniature camera.
